Waaaay in the back of a strip mall I’ve been thrifting at before (but always kind of zipped in and out of fast) sits Clown Cone & Confections, a family-owned business for three decades. I couldn’t find much information on the place but sure enough, there was an old Dispatch article framed on the wall near a cluster of (gulp) clown dolls. Throughout the ten minutes I spent in the shop, school kids of all ages dropped in for ice cream and old-fashioned candy. And I found my favorite yet elusive Bubblicious flavor—Blue Blowout—so, score, I’ll take five packs. A far cry from the carefully designed, brand savvy ice creamists we are spoiled with today, Clown Cone truly did remind me of a place I’d have visited in Anywhere, America back when I was a kid; when walking to the dime store near Grandma’s house was a real treat. This is a surprisingly bright spot in a community that’s otherwise working towards revitalization.

In addition to the candy and ice cream, there are puzzles and whimsical salt & pepper shakers for sale…hence the quirk factor.
